Could you help me by answering the question or sharing me literature to explain the impedance phase change in using ECIS cell-based biosensor for monitoring cell attachment and spreading? Obviously, the impedance magnitude increases. However, the phase curve changes depending on frequencies.
In my research, a cell monolayer was cultured on a square microelectrode (60x60 micrometer) for 1 day. The impedance was recorded in a frequency range from 100 Hz to 1 MHz. The impedance phase decreased sharply from -80 to -52 degree in frequencies from 100 Hz to 3 kHz. Then it increased up to approximately -70 degree in frequencies below 100 kHz. Finally from this frequency to 1 MHz, it was almost stable.
